E Ultra Locrian scale

About the E Ultra Locrian scale

E Ultra Locrian is used for jazz over diminished dominant chords and extreme, dissonant writing. It's the darkest locrian of all, lowered all the way to a double-flat seventh.

Notes and intervals

1 E Root
2 F Minor 2nd
3 G Minor 3rd
4 A flat Diminished 4th
5 B flat Diminished 5th
6 C Minor 6th
7 D flat Diminished 7th
